a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/i915/i915_opregion.c
diff options
context:
space:
mode:
authorMatthew Garrett <mjg59@srcf.ucam.org>2009-04-01 14:53:33 -0400
committerEric Anholt <eric@anholt.net>2009-04-17 16:31:09 -0400
commit44ab43155e8071fbf037513e57de9a79044edf56 (patch)
tree1b6198835d348203411c49a87a0e6f2ab64973b4 /drivers/gpu/drm/i915/i915_opregion.c
parent3b1c1c1118880921da1188b7245e0470742802f8 (diff)
drm/i915: Enable ASLE if present
The changes to opregion initialisation order meant that the ASLE setup code might not be run at the correct time. Ensure that the interrupts are set up. Signed-off-by: Matthew Garrett <mjg@redhat.com> Signed-off-by: Eric Anholt <eric@anholt.net>
Diffstat (limited to 'drivers/gpu/drm/i915/i915_opregion.c')
-rw-r--r--drivers/gpu/drm/i915/i915_opregion.c1
1 files changed, 1 insertions, 0 deletions
diff --git a/drivers/gpu/drm/i915/i915_opregion.c b/drivers/gpu/drm/i915/i915_opregion.c
index 3eceefe3475..dc425e74a26 100644
--- a/drivers/gpu/drm/i915/i915_opregion.c
+++ b/drivers/gpu/drm/i915/i915_opregion.c
@@ -386,6 +386,7 @@ int intel_opregion_init(struct drm_device *dev, int resume)
386 if (mboxes & MBOX_ASLE) { 386 if (mboxes & MBOX_ASLE) {
387 DRM_DEBUG("ASLE supported\n"); 387 DRM_DEBUG("ASLE supported\n");
388 opregion->asle = base + OPREGION_ASLE_OFFSET; 388 opregion->asle = base + OPREGION_ASLE_OFFSET;
389 opregion_enable_asle(dev);
389 } 390 }
390 391
391 if (!resume) 392 if (!resume)